Hoover’s Company Records and Experian Business Reports

lexisnexis image smallMany know LexisNexis for its reputation in legal research.  On the non-law-school side of the library, we use LexisNexis primarily for news and business information.

A couple of the most interesting LexisNexis resources are Hoover’s Company Records and Experian Business Reports. 

Hoover’s profiles are well known, and while UST has other means of getting at the same profile info they contain, many prefer the Hoover’s format for finding out about estimated revenue, company leadership, and more.  Hoover’s profiles are especially good for private companies.

experian sampleExperian Business Reports, however, are unique among our resources, and serve as a credit report for a business.  In these reports you can learn whether a business has taken out a loan, what it’s using as collateral, whether it’s repaid other loans on time, and more.  There is often very little that we can learn about small private businesses with standard information sources.  Having this kind of snapshot of a company can be extremely valuable.
